G.O.SQL is a web-based data management tool for Oracle Database. Currently, its support 7 schema's objects: Table, View, Index, Sequence, Function, Procedure, and Synonym.

ChaiDB is an embedded data storage developed at the kernel level by using B-Tree implementation. It is a natural database choice for name/value applications such as JSON. JSON-Cache utilizes ChaiDB to provide persistence and cache solution for JSON data.

TaminoOnRails provides a Ruby-based DBMS adapter as well as a ActiveResource adapter for Software AG's XML database management system Tamino. With the help of these adapters Tamino users can easily create web-based frontend for their XML datasets.

A small database stress tool written in Java. Emulates a given number of concurrent users querying the engine. Reports timing information for each test. Currently supports MySQL engine only.
This tool enables you to produce a LaTeX (standard, no extension required) report for database objects (tables, views, indexes, functions, primary/foreign keys, columns, types, keywords, system functions) thanks to the JDBC Api.

Straightforward Java persistence layer. Provides automatic object/relational mapping (ORM) of Java objects to database tables. You just write Java code (no XML or SQL involved) and pBeans takes care of the database layer. It uses annotations.
